US plans to deliver powerful weapons to Israel in $2.8 billion sale: What's in the package and what it means
New Delhi, Sept. 16 -- The Trump administration is preparing a $2.8 billion weapons package for Israel, in what could become the largest single US sale of the munitions to Israel in recent years, according to The Washington Post.
The proposed package has been informally communicated to congressional committees and is being pushed by the administration for approval.
The package would include 20,000 MK-84 bombs and 20,000 BLU-117 bombs, along with 20,000 I-2000 penetrator warheads, according to US officials cited by the Post. The deal is not yet final and still faces the congressional approval process.
The proposed deal centres on 2,000-pound-class bombs, among the heaviest conventional munitions in the US arsenal.
